Type discrimination of Yinan 2 gas reservoir in Kuqa depression, Tarim Basin
摘要
Abstract
According to forward and retrieval comprehensive analysis on the data of carbon isotope, pyrolysis of source rocks, reservoir analysis, pressure of gas reservoir, fluid inclusions of Yinan 2 gas reservoir in Kuqa depression, Tarim Basin, the genetic type of this gas reservoir was discriminated. The results show that the densification of sandstone reservoirs of Jurassic Ahe formation in Yinan 2 gas reservoir took place about 11 Ma ago, while hydrocarbon expulsion peak of source rocks in this reservoir dated from 5 Ma ago. Reservoir densification is earlier than massive hydrocarbon expulsion, and thus this reservoir is a deep-basin gas field with densification first and then reservoir formation. Yinan 2 gas reservoir has geological characteristics of gas-water inversion and relatively negative pressure, of which the dynamic mechanism of reservoir formation is shown as piston-type gas-drive water filling under the expansive force of gas molecular. Yinan 2 gas reservoir is a large-scale deep-basin gas reservoir in the early stage, while adjusts and modifies later, which leads to the gas-bearing range controlled by south-north fault zones.关键词
